Daft Punk Customized Artwork on Lotus F1 in Monaco Grand Prix
By SENATUS Motoring | 24 May 2013

Romain Grosjean’s Lotus F1 car will be customised with artwork relating to Daft Punk for the upcoming Monaco Grand Prix. Lotus, which recently partnered with Columbia Records, has been posting a series of cryptic videos featuring Daft Punk with the car recently, and using the hashtag #GetLucky on its Twitter account – a reference to the band’s recent hit single.

The electro duo are on course to secure the fastest selling album of 2013 with Random Access Memories, which was released on Monday, with the lead single 'Get Lucky' having already sold 649,000 copies.
